JELD-WEN Holding, Inc. reported that Charles Schwab Investment Management Inc. has filed a Schedule 13G as a beneficial owner of its common stock. Schwab reports beneficial ownership of 4,429,498 JELD-WEN shares, representing 5.18% of the outstanding common stock.
Schwab has sole voting and sole dispositive power over all reported shares, with no shared voting or dispositive authority. The filing states the shares were acquired and are held in the ordinary course of business and not for the purpose of changing or influencing control of JELD-WEN.

What type of filing did Charles Schwab submit regarding JELD-WEN (JELD)?
Charles Schwab Investment Management submitted a Schedule 13G relating to JELD-WEN Holding, Inc. A Schedule 13G is a beneficial ownership report typically used by institutional investors holding more than 5% of a company’s shares without seeking to influence corporate control.
